Quick Summary

The Minnesota Army National Guard (MN ARNG) is soliciting quotes for Locker Storage Solutions & Security Caging for its facility in Rosemount, MN. This is a Total Small Business Set-Aside opportunity. The requirement is hybrid, involving both the purchase of bulk storage lockers and the full-turnkey fabrication and installation of wire mesh security caging. Quotes are due June 23, 2026, at 10:00 AM.

Scope of Work

This requirement is divided into two main parts:

  • Part A (Bulk Storage Lockers): Furnish and deliver 164 double-tier bulk storage lockers (36"W x 36"D x 90"H) to the destination. The Government will be responsible for assembly, installation, and disposal of packaging. Lockers must be constructed from 13-gauge or thicker flattened expanded steel mesh with specific opening sizes, featuring hinged, lockable doors and hasps for padlocks, and a corrosion-resistant powder-coat finish.
  • Part B (Wire Mesh Security Caging): Provide full-turnkey fabrication and installation of distinct wire mesh caging enclosures/partitions. This includes a mandatory post-award site verification visit for final measurements, custom on-site fabrication/cutting to accommodate building obstructions, and professional installation. Caging must use 10-gauge woven wire with 2" x 1" rectangular openings, 1.25" x 1.25" x 0.125" steel angle panel frames, and 2" x 2" 14-gauge square steel tubing support posts. Specific configurations and dimensions are detailed for various rooms (120D, 120A, 120C, 142, 133a, 133b, 140).

Evaluation Factors

Award will be made to the responsible offeror whose quote is most advantageous to the Government, considering:

  1. Technical Capability, Experience, & Approach: Includes product specifications, installation plan, personnel, schedule, warranty, and corporate experience.
  2. Past Performance: Evaluated based on similar projects, customer satisfaction, and successful installations.
  3. Price: Total combined price of all CLINs.

Relative Importance: Technical Capability and Past Performance are of equal importance and, combined, are significantly more important than Price. Price becomes more determining as technical and past performance become more equal.
